#d446c4 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#d446c4 is composed of 83.1% red, 27.5% green and 76.9%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 67% magenta, 7.5% yellow and 16.9% black. It has a hue angle of 306.8 degrees, a saturation of 62.3% and a lightness of 55.3%. #d446c4 color hex could be obtained by blending #ff8cff with #a90089. Closest websafe color is: #cc33cc.

Shades and Tints of #d446c4
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#060105 is the darkest color, while #fdf5fc is the lightest one.

Tones of #d446c4
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#8e8c8e is the less saturated color, while #f723df is the most saturated one.
